(Taken from the Adoption Glossary)
Equitable Adoption: The legal process that is used in some states to establish inheritance rights for a child when the prospective adoptive parent had entered into an oral contract expressing his or her desire and intention to adopt the child, pursuant to which the child was placed in the physical... Equitable adoption or adoption by estoppel - what is it? ... Equitable adoption (also called putative or constructive adoption) occurs in the situation where a parent makes certain promises or acts in a certain manner so as to create a contract between the parent and child.

An equitable adoption, also called constructive adoption, is a type of adoption recognized without a court order where the actions or promises by the parent create a contract for adoption between the parent and the child. .
